Original U.S. WWII Named Navigator Army Air Corp's Transportation Unit Grouping Italian Flags Samurai swords were commonly carriedOriginal Items: One of a kind set. Lt. John Kurek Jr. ASN 413233 from Stafford Springs Connecticut was a navigator in the 33rd Ferry Group. His primary task in WW2 was to bring new planes from the Midwest United States to England for use in the war and then return with older planes for repairs and upgrades.
